摘要
Offshore hydrocarbon projects have many different and unique characteristics, such as a larger project size, higher number of scopes, higher complexity, etc. In fact, offshore hydrocarbon projects described as mega projects are ones that require significant assessment and acquisition methods in order to reduce risks and failures. This paper emphasizes the critical and challenging factors that affect the successful implementation of O&G offshore projects and their overall performance. Four perspectives have been identified in order to assess these factors. These perspectives are financial, technical, geopolitics and geographic. Under each perspective, there are multiple criteria that are linked to each other with complex processes and unique challenges.
